Today as we continue our study of the armor of God, we will be spending
time on verse 16 of Ephesians 6 which says,
"Above all, taking the shield of faith, wherewith ye shall be able to
quench all the fiery darts of the wicked."
Along with the other pieces of armor, we Christian soldiers are told to
take into our spiritual battles the shield of faith. In war, the shield
was a broad piece of defensive armor usually 4 feet by 2 feet and was
used in battle for the protection of the body. The shields of the ancients
were of different shapes and sizes, triangular, square, oval etc. and
made of leather or wood- covered leather and worn on the left arm. As
the soldier held it before him, it was a good defense against arrows,
darts, and spears. Sounds like a pretty important piece of equipment
if you ask me!
